Močna ([ˈmoːtʃna]) is a settlement in the Municipality of Lenart in northeastern Slovenia. It lies in the Slovene Hills (Slovene: Slovenske gorice) on the main regional road from Maribor to Lenart. The area was part of the traditional region of Styria. It is now included in the Drava Statistical Region.

A small chapel in the settlement dates to around 1800.
